refactor tests

This commit is contained in:
2025-12-05 15:54:03 +03:00
parent b0e6127c1e
commit 20b638c421
9 changed files with 235 additions and 194 deletions
+1 -10
View File
@@ -323,7 +323,7 @@ class BaseApp:
for router_entity in self.registered_routers:
router_triggers = router_entity.triggers
router_aliases = router_entity.aliases
combined = router_triggers + router_aliases
combined = router_triggers | router_aliases
for trigger in combined:
self._matching_default_triggers_with_routers[trigger] = router_entity
@@ -331,15 +331,6 @@ class BaseApp:
self._autocompleter.initial_setup(list(self._current_matching_triggers_with_routers.keys()))
seen = {}
for item in list(self._current_matching_triggers_with_routers.keys()):
if item in seen:
Console().print(
f"\n[b red]WARNING:[/b red] Overlapping trigger or alias: [b blue]{item}[/b blue]"
)
else:
seen[item] = True
if not self._override_system_messages:
self._setup_default_view()